Messi World Cup Masterclass: Argentina Secures Final Spot After England Comeback

Messi World Cup masterclass sends Argentina into another FIFA World Cup final

Lionel Messi orchestrated a high-precision offensive to secure Argentina’s position in the FIFA World Cup final. This Messi World Cup masterclass enabled the defending champions to execute a tactical comeback against England, finishing 2-1 at Atlanta Stadium. Consequently, Argentina maintains its trajectory toward a potential fourth title as they prepare to confront Spain in East Rutherford this Sunday.

Engineering the Comeback: Tactical Precision in Atlanta

The match baseline shifted significantly when England’s Anthony Gordon broke the deadlock in the 55th minute. Morgan Rogers delivered a calibrated cross from the right flank, allowing Gordon to bypass the defensive structure and strike past Emiliano Martinez. While England initially controlled the tempo, Argentina’s strategic patience eventually compromised the English defensive line.

The equalizer arrived in the 85th minute through a display of structural intelligence. Messi identified a pocket of space and deployed a precision pass to Enzo Fernandez. Positioned 20 yards out, Fernandez utilized the opportunity to drive the ball into the side netting. Furthermore, the momentum shift culminated in stoppage time when Alexis Mac Allister’s strike rebounded off the post. Messi reacted with superior speed, delivering a decisive cross to Lautaro Martinez, who finalized the victory with a powerful header.
